Ok you'll have to fill me in on somethings so I can help you, inside remoteCeton/resources folder what files are listed there? The iPhone view is meant to only work on mobile devices so the computer browser will not render them correctly... The 2.8 web GUI utilizes vlc plugin to play the video, which chrome doesn't support.. So ie and Firefox will be the way to go but if chrome is a must then right click on the channel you would like to watch and select "copy shortcut" (something along those lines) and inside windows media player press control+u and then control+v (tells windows media player to open URL and then paste the shortcut) and them press ok and it should work |
